OK interesting - do you have a list of the commercial ones, as there are bound to be ones we are missing....

Grey Wolf, The Open Golf and Return to Eden were both written by Oliver Neef - I helped finish the English translation when they were released by CGH Services, and Oliver let me continue selling them after that...

There must be German versions of these out there....
